I also installed OOo 2.2 for PPC (I'm on a 15" flat panel iMac 800MHz G4
running 10.4.9). And I followed the instructions and have confirmed the
correct version of X11, and I set the prefs for X11 as directed (e.g.
millions of colors).

% X -version

XFree86 Version 4.3.0 / X Window System
(protocol Version 11, revision 0, vendor release 6600)


When I try to open the OpenOffice.org 2.2.app its icon bounces on the dock,
then the X icon appears alongside it, then the xterm window pops up, and
then the OOo icon disappears from the dock.  And so, I also seem unable to
run OOo.

That help narrow things down any?

It does, Rob.

4.3.0 is the Panther version of X11. You need 4.4.0 for your Tiger.
Can you check whether you have the right version on your Tiger install disks?
The exact location on the install disks varies, so you might use
Spotlight to locate the package: X11User.pkg (and you can install it
right out of Spotlight if you want).
After installing the X11 4.4.0 (probably X11 1.1), you better update
from the Apple website tot version 1.1.3:`
http://www.apple.com/support/downloads/x11update2006113.html
